How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Actually Works

Proper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al needs a step-by-step process. Our team starts by containing the affected area to prevent further damage. Then, we use specialized equipment to extract water and dry the space. This involves setting up d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the evaporation process. Finally, we conduct a thorough inspection to ensure the area is safe and dry.

Containment

We set up barriers to contain the affected area, preventing further water spread. This ensures a safe working environment for our crews and prevents more damage. Our containment process takes about 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the area.

Water Extraction

We use commercial-grade water extractors to remove excess water from the affected area. This equipment can extract up to 10 gallons of water per minute, making the process faster and more efficient. Our water extraction process typically takes 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water involved.

Dehumidification and Drying

We use d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the evaporation process. This equipment helps to remove excess moisture from the air, creating a dry environment for our drying process. Our dehumidification and drying process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the size of the affected area and local conditions.

Inspection and Clearance

Once the area is dry, our team conducts a thorough inspection to ensure it’s safe and dry. We check for hidden water damage, mold growth, and other potential issues. Our inspection process typically takes 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the affected area.

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al Cost In Lucas, TX

The cost of Fire Sprinkler Discharge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Lucas, TX. Our team will provide you with a free estimate after inspecting the damage. These estimates are based on our experience and the severity of the damage.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Inspection and Assessment $100 – $500 The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Water Extraction and Removal $500 – $2,500 The amount of water involved and the size of the affected area.
Dehumidification and Drying $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area and local conditions.
Inspection and Clearance $200 – $1,000 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the issue.
Mold Remediation (if necessary) $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the mold growth and the size of the affected area.

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ates for all our services.
